小程序开发服务器上传文件全攻略:流程、实现、安全与应用场景详解

2025-01-31
来源:网络整理

摘要:本文主要介绍了Mini -开发服务器的上传文件的相关内容。首先,读者对背景信息的兴趣。然后,然后详细说明由Mini -开发服务器上传的上传文件上传文件,包括上传文件的过程,实现方法,安全性和应用程序方案。最后,总结了本文的主要观点和结论,并提出了可能的建议或未来的研究指示。

文本:

1。上传文件的过程

上传文件的过程包括多个步骤,例如客户端启动上传请求,接收请求的服务器以及验证,文件上传和上传到客户端。首先,客户端通过在中调用API并将相关信息传输到要上传的文件来启动上传请求。服务器收到请求后,验证了请求,包括验证上传权限,文件类型,文件大小等。通过验证,服务器将生成文件的唯一标识并将文件上传到指定的存储设备。上传完成后,服务器将将上传结果返回客户端,客户端将根据返回结果进行相应处理。

2。上传文件的实现

小程序开发者工具怎么上传代码_小程序开发版本上传_开发完app如何上传

可以通过不同的实现方法实现Mini -开发服务器的上传文件。一种常见的方法是使用HTTP协议上传。客户端通过POST请求以/form-data的形式将文件内容发送到服务器。服务器分析请求后,将文件保存到指定的位置。另一种方法是通过建立两道通信频道实时上传文件和实时传输文件内容。此方法可以实现诸如断点和进度显示之类的功能。此外,可以使用第三个云存储服务,例如Qi niu Yun, 等,通过API调用来调用实现文件的上传和管理。

第三,上传文件的安全性

在上传Mini -开发服务器时,需要确保上传文件的安全性。首先,服务器需要验证上传文件,包括验证文件类型,文件大小等,以防止恶意软件上传。其次,服务器需要使用正确的权限控制机制,并且仅允许授权用户执行文件上传操作。此外,可以对上传的文件进行加密以保护文档的隐私和安全性。同时,您还可以使用防火墙和交通限制来防止恶意攻击和DDOS攻击。

4。上传文件的应用程序方案

小程序开发者工具怎么上传代码_开发完app如何上传_小程序开发版本上传

小型程序开发服务器的上传文件已在各种应用程序方案中广泛使用。其中,最常见的应用程序方案之一是上传社交媒体平台的图片和视频。用户可以通过小程序上传到服务器上的照片和视频在社交媒体上共享。此外,文件上传也可以应用于在线文档编辑,网络磁盘系统,在线文件共享和其他方案,以提供便捷的文件上传和管理功能。

综上所述:

通过对本文的说明,我们可以看到Mini -开发服务器在实际应用程序中上传的上传文件的重要性和扩展性。上传文件的过程包括多个步骤,例如启动请求,服务器验证,文件上传和结果反馈。可以根据特定需求选择和配置不同的实施方法和安全措施。在社交媒体,在线文档,网络磁盘和其他方案中,Mini -开发服务器的上传文档已被广泛使用。将来,随着技术的开发,将进一步改善Mini -开发服务器上传文件的功能和性能。

分享